Webull Overview for Antigua and Barbuda

Founded in 2017 and headquartered in New York, Webull has grown into one of the most popular retail trading platforms in the United States, boasting millions of users worldwide. It is best known for its zero-commission stock and ETF trading, but it also provides access to forex, commodities, indices, and cryptocurrencies through its TradingView-based platform. For Antigua and Barbuda traders, Webull’s low fees and advanced charting tools are attractive, especially for those who trade USD-denominated assets given the strong economic ties between the two regions.

However, Antigua and Barbuda traders should be aware that Webull operates primarily as a US-regulated broker, which means leverage on forex is capped at 5:1 — far lower than what many offshore or FCA-regulated brokers offer. The minimum deposit is $0, and local payment methods such as Skrill and USDT are supported, making onboarding easy. While Webull is not a dedicated forex broker, it offers a secure and transparent environment for those who value regulatory safety over high leverage.

Islamic Account — Antigua and Barbuda Muslim Traders

Webull does not offer an Islamic (swap-free) trading account, which is a significant issue for Muslim traders in Antigua and Barbuda who wish to trade in compliance with Sharia law. All leveraged positions will incur overnight swap fees (rollover) regardless of account type. Webull has not announced any intended launch of swap-free accounts, and its US regulation makes it unlikely to offer such products in the near future.

If holding positions overnight is not part of your strategy, this may not be a problem, but for swing traders, the accumulated swap costs could be substantial. Antigua and Barbuda traders seeking halal trading should look at brokers that explicitly provide Islamic accounts with full swaps excluded, such as certain FCA or DFSA-regulated brokers. Webull is also not suitable for those who need to avoid interest incurred on CFDs or leverage in general.

Common Mistakes Antigua and Barbuda Traders Make with Webull

  • Mistake: Assuming you can trade forex with high leverage – Webull caps leverage at 5:1 for US-regulated accounts, so plan your position sizes accordingly.
  • Mistake: Ignoring swap fees if holding positions overnight – since there is no Islamic account, these rollover costs can significantly erode profits for long-term swing traders.
  • Mistake: Using bank wire transfer instead of Skrill or USDT – Caribbean banks often charge high fees and take longer, while Skrill and USDT are faster and cheaper for Antigua and Barbuda residents.

Final Verdict — Is Webull Worth It for Antigua and Barbuda Traders?

3.6/5
★★★★★

Webull is a solid and safe broker for Antigua and Barbuda traders who prioritize regulatory security and are active in the stock, ETF, and crypto markets. Its integration with TradingView, low fees, and acceptance of local deposit methods like Skrill and USDT are clear advantages. However, for retail forex traders, the 5:1 leverage cap and the lack of an Islamic account make it a poor fit when compared to dedicated forex brokers that offer up to 500:1 leverage and swap-free accounts.

If you are a beginner or long-term investor looking to buy US stocks and occasionally trade gold or index CFDs, Webull is a great choice. If you are a serious forex scalper or a Muslim trader requiring swap-free accounts, we recommend exploring other brokers such as IC Markets, Exness, or XM, which better serve the Antigua and Barbuda forex community. Overall, Webull earns a 3.6 score for its transparency and innovation but falls short for forex-centric traders.
